
Casey Stansbury is a partner in the Kentucky office and experienced litigator and trial attorney in Kentucky, Ohio and Indiana. Over his career, Mr. Stansbury has represented individuals, municipalities, counties, state agencies, officers, elected officials and corporations both small and worldwide. With a background in politics, marketing and public relations, Casey handles each matter efficiently and with a focus of finding the best resolution for the client.
Mr. Stansbury handles matters involving constitutional law, employment, telecommunications, retail and hospitality, transportation including cargo, environmental, complex litigation, class actions, product liability and general liability matters. Casey is constantly called on by insurance carriers to provide representation in matters involving excess insurance and case oversight. In addition to an AV rating by Martindale Hubbell, Casey is recognized yearly as a Super Lawyer and by Best’s Attorneys.
Mr. Stansbury is also a leader in state and national bar associations. Casey is the past president of the Kentucky Defense Counsel. Nationally, Casey served as the Defense Research Institute’s Civil Rights Committee Chair. While serving on the Civil Rights Committee, Casey was recognized by DRI as the Program Chair of the Year and the Committee Chair of the Year. Upon completing his term as Civil Rights Committee Chair, Casey was invited to join the Federation of Defense and Corporate Counsel. The FDCC is an elite invite only organization comprised of the top 1200 defense attorneys and corporate counsel.
In his time as a member of FDCC, Casey became the youngest Board of Director in FDCC history, was recently awarded the President’s Award and is now a Senior Director. Casey is a regular presenter to clients and attorneys on a variety of subjects ranging from legal updates to marketing and controlling your message. Casey is a graduate of the Louisiana State University and the Claude Petitte School of Law at Ohio Northern University. |
